The 2012 Missouri Valley Conference Baseball Tournament enters its second day today, and the losers' bracket features four teams, two of which will be going home. The surprise is that one of the teams that will be eliminated will be either the Wichita State Shockers or the Missouri State Bears, who will face each other in the day's second game. The Shockers came into the tournament as the No. 3 seed and the Bears as the No. 2 seed, but both were upset on Tuesday and are now a loss away from elimination.
Another could be the Indiana State Sycamores, the No. 1 overall seed, which was upset on Tuesday by the eighth seeded Creighton Blue Jays. The Sycamores will need to knock off the fifth seeded Evansville Aces early Tuesday morning in order to stay alive in this year's tournament. This is all good news for the Illinois State Redbirds, the No. 4 overall seed, which now improbably finds itself in a winners bracket stuffed with all lower seeds.
Here is today's full schedule, with games taking place in Springfield, Mo:
No. 1 Indiana State Sycamores vs. No. 5 Evansville Aces, 9 a.m.
No. 3 Wichita State Shockers vs. No. 2 Missouri State Bears, 12:30 p.m.
No. 4 Illinois State Redbirds vs. No. 8 Creighton Blue Jays, 4:00 p.m.
No. 6 Southern Illinois Salukis vs. No. 7 Bradley Braves, 7:30 p.m.
